Inspiration for Chalice

It never ceases to amaze me that although we are writers, visual stimulation and inspiration play a large part in making our stories come alive.

I started out with location. Sapphire is a vampire living in New York.
She lives in a secure penthouse apartment...I wanted a building with history, security, and a certain je ne c'est quois, spookiness! What
would be best than 55 Central Park West, otherwise known as the Ghostbuster building?






Sapphire McKenzie is a young vampire. She was turned in 1999 by Sam Bosan. She's brilliant -- in fact, she's been hailed as the armchair greatest detective since Mycroft Holmes, Sherlock's older brother. Like Sherlock, she's accomplished in many things, computer programming, forensics, and music.


Derek Chastain retired from playing ball after he damaged his knees in a playoff game. Now his income is derived by commercial endorsements and the stock market. Unfortunately, since he can no longer play the game he loves, he's now just plays...with women's hearts. If Sapphire hadn't rejected his proposal two years ago, things might have turned out differently. But now, all those women are disappearing and reappearing...dead. The only one not missing (yet) is Sapphire -- can she prevent him from being framed for murders he didn't commit?
